Transaction e70e5a2b761658c92c52b1fe3e68695f27112ba3d1b8a829a3297e6080de1f2f

3 Input
1 Outputs
  • e70e5a2b761658c92c52b1fe3e68695f27112ba3d1b8a829a3297e6080de1f2f:0
  • value  3883609
    address  115ZKKcFUsqsAF9pZ5Z9HuSDwchssqEX1a